Overview
The 2025 Tesla Model Y continues this nameplate in the motomediax catalog. The Tesla Model Y is a battery electric compact crossover SUV produced by Tesla, Inc. since 2020. Presented in March 2019 as the company's fifth production model, the Model Y is the best-selling electric vehicle of all time, having sold more than 2.16 million units worldwide. NHTSA safety ratings for a representative 2025 configuration (2025 Tesla Model Y SUV AWD) include an overall score of 5/5, front crash 5/5, side crash 5/5, and rollover 5/5. For the 2025 model year, published dimensions include overall length 188.6 in, width 78.0 in, height 63.8 in, and wheelbase 113.8 in, with curb weight around 4362.9 lb. Rated configurations include: 2025 Tesla Model Y SUV AWD; 2025 Tesla Model Y SUV RWD.
